Bard Center for the Study of Hate Presents
What the 1960s Can Teach Us about Today in the Wake of the Murder of George Floyd
1:00 pm – 3:00 pm EDT/GMT-4
A Webinar with the Bard Center for the Study of Hate
Wednesday, June 10, 1:00 pm EDT via Zoom.
The Bard Center for the Study of Hate hosts Greg Kaster to talk about how to teach today’s students about 1968, and, to address what one does to combat racism, an original freedom rider: Lew Zuckman.
